For the 2025-26 school year, there are 12 public high schools serving 4,363 students in 85021, AZ.
The top ranked public high schools in 85021, AZ are West-mec - Sunnyslope High School, Sunnyslope High School and Intelli-school - Paradise Valley.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public high schools in zipcode 85021 have an average math proficiency score of 40% (versus the Arizona public high school average of 35%), and reading proficiency score of 50% (versus the 45% statewide average). High schools in 85021, AZ have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Arizona public high schools.
Public high school in zipcode 85021 have a Graduation Rate of 77%, which is less than the Arizona average of 78%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Sunnyslope High School, with 93%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Arizona or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 76%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Arizona public high school average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
